The Eco-Lock connector system is designed for flexible flat-cable/fine-pitch connector (FFC/FPC) applications. Available in 1.0- and 1.25-mm pitch versions, these connectors are zero-insertion-force (ZIF) terminations with a locking cover that may be retracted to reopen contacts for optimal design flexibility. The connectors are available in 4- to 30-pole configurations for a 1.00-mm pitch surface-mount version and in 5- to 35-pole configurations for the 1.25-mm pitch fork-type contact version. Both styles are available in horizontal and vertical configurations. Eco-Lock connectors hold VDE certifications. Pricing for the 1.00-mm pitch version begins at $0.42. Pricing for the 1.25-mm version starts at $0.38.
